Summary: unexpected warning for mux control commands when stdin
is not connected to a tty

Example:
$ ssh -O check -S /foo/bar -- host </dev/null
Pseudo-terminal will not be allocated because stdin is not a terminal.
Is there any reason to force tty allocation when a mux command is
given?
As a workaround -T can be used:
$ ssh -T -O check -S /foo/bar -- host </dev/null
